Summary: | Первый заведённый в LDAP пользователь насильно получает почту root | ||
---|---|---|---|
Product: | Sisyphus | Reporter: | inger <inger> |
Component: | alterator-postfix-dovecot | Assignee: | Anton V. Boyarshinov <boyarsh> |
Status: | CLOSED FIXED | QA Contact: | qa-sisyphus |
Severity: | normal | ||
Priority: | P3 | CC: | boyarsh, mike, sem |
Version: | unstable | Keywords: | usability |
Hardware: | all | ||
OS: | Linux | ||
Bug Depends on: | |||
Bug Blocks: | 19564 |
Description
inger@altlinux.org
2009-09-02 12:55:14 MSD
Вообще-то проблема шире. На свежепоставленном сервере: Sep 3 17:27:16 ham2 postfix/local[27867]: 0D02E624E0: to=<root@ham2.stend2.altlinux.ru>, orig_to=<root>, relay=local, delay=0.19, delays=0.1/0.02/0/0.07, dsn=5.1.1, status=bounced (unknown user: "root") Sep 3 17:27:16 ham2 postfix/local[27867]: 311D0624E5: to=<_arpwd@ham2.stend2.altlinux.ru>, relay=local, delay=0.03, delays=0.01/0/0/0.01, dsn=5.1.1, status=bounced (unknown user: "_arpwd") Очевидно, что нужно делать алиасы для системных и LDAPных пользователей в рамках управления почтовым сервером. При этом должна иметься возможность оправлять почту (для того же _arpwd) в /dev/null Вы предлагаете сделать редактор алиасов, как раньше было? Надо в ldap-users или ldap-groups прописать пользователю или группе адрес root@домен. Логично это делать сразу для группы wheel. (В ответ на комментарий №3) > Надо в ldap-users или ldap-groups прописать пользователю или группе адрес > root@домен. А если ещё нет пользователей? Инсталлятор office-server не создаёт ни одного. Нет пользователей - нет писем. Если пользователи есть, значит можно им повесить алиас root@наш.домен. root'у postfix всё равно ничего доставлять не будет. P.S. При чём тут "алиасы системных пользователей" не совсем понятно. Последняя строка в логе - отлуп на попытку отправить отлуп. В таком варианте (Первый заведённый в LDAP пользователь насильно получает почту root) ошибку нужно вешать на alterator-users, postfix-dovecot юзеров не заводит. (В ответ на комментарий №6) > В таком варианте (Первый заведённый в LDAP пользователь насильно получает почту > root) ошибку нужно вешать на alterator-users, postfix-dovecot юзеров не > заводит. Не заводит, но доставляет. Почему именно в этот ящик? Советую помедитировать над группами, в которые входит "первый заведённый пользователь". (В ответ на комментарий №8) > Советую помедитировать над группами, в которые входит "первый заведённый > пользователь". Такие же как и у второго ;) cdwriter cdrom audio proc radio camera floppy xgrp scanner uucp users (В ответ на комментарий №7) > (В ответ на комментарий №6) > > В таком варианте (Первый заведённый в LDAP пользователь насильно получает почту > > root) ошибку нужно вешать на alterator-users, postfix-dovecot юзеров не > > заводит. > Не заводит, но доставляет. Почему именно в этот ящик? Вот-вот. Уж лучше бы вообще никуда не доставлял. ping. raorn@ передавал настройки, чтобы postfix не отсылал первому пользователю. Можешь реализовать? Мне не передавал. Передавал. По почте присылал вместе с интерфейсом. (In reply to comment #13) > Передавал. По почте присылал вместе с интерфейсом. Какого числа, message-id ? Date: Tue, 4 Aug 2009 21:28:42 +0400 Message-ID: <20090804172842.GB14341@altlinux.org> alterator-mail/data/postfix/* (In reply to comment #15) > Date: Tue, 4 Aug 2009 21:28:42 +0400 > Message-ID: <20090804172842.GB14341@altlinux.org> А, так это ещё до открытия баги было. Хочешь сказать, ты предвидел? =) > alterator-mail/data/postfix/* Ну, и где там? Ткни пальцем. virtual_alias_maps = ldap:/etc/postfix/ldap-aliases.cf ldap:/etc/postfix/ldap-users.cf alias_maps = local_recipient_maps = ldap:/etc/postfix/ldap-users.cf Ходить ТОЛЬКО в LDAP. /etc/aliases никому не нужен. (In reply to comment #17) > alias_maps = > > Ходить ТОЛЬКО в LDAP. /etc/aliases никому не нужен. В дефолтном файле есть алиасы для MAILER-DAEMON, abuse, postmaster. В LDAP кто-нибудь их заведёт? Не критичная ошибка Предлагаю считать эту багу фичей и описать в документации. Первым пусть заводят аккаунт администратора. не катит. В таком разе интерфейс должен как минимум показывать куда уходит рутовая почта. alterator-postfix-dovecot-0.3-alt6 -> sisyphus: * Fri Oct 30 2009 Grigory Batalov <bga@altlinux> 0.3-alt6 - Add root mail alias setting (ALT #21358). |